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Age range of participants: 18 to 65 years. Normal serum T4 levels, with elevated TSH levels (<10 mIU/L) Positive anti-thyroid peroxidase antibodies (Anti-TPO). Candidates eligible for initiation of levothyroxine treatment. Serum 25-hydroxy vitamin D levels between 10–20 ng/mL. No history of selenium supplementation within the past 3 months.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Patients with conditions that may lead to systemic inflammation and potentially alter autoimmune responses will be excluded. These include:Individuals with a BMI>35 Patients with any chronic or inflammatory diseases, such as severe renal or hepatic disorders, severe rheumatoid diseases, or severe ch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) Patients who are currently taking anti-inflammatory medications, including glucocorticoids or any type of corticosteroids

| Serum anti-thyroperoxidase antibody (Anti-TPO). Timepoint: Measured at baseline, 3 months, 6 months. Method of measurement: Autoanalyzer device.;Serum thyroid stimulating hormone (TSH). Timepoint: Measured at baseline, 3 months, 6 months. Method of measurement: Autoanalyzer device.;Serum malondialdehyde (MDA). Timepoint: Measured at baseline, 3 months, 6 months. Method of measurement: Using enzyme linked immunosorbent assay kit.;Serum glutathione peroxidase (GPx). Timepoint: Measured at baseline, 3 months, 6 months. Method of measurement: Using enzyme linked immunosorbent assay kit.;Serum Vitamin D level. Timepoint: Measured at baseline, 3 months, 6 months. Method of measurement: High performance liquid chromatography(HPLC) device.;Serum Selenium level. Timepoint: Measured at baseline, 3 months, 6 months. Method of measurement: Using atomic absorption spectrophotometer. | — |
